Initial Start-up Procedures

Follow this procedure when starting-up a new motor or when
installing a motor that has been removed.

Prior to installing motor, inspect for damage incurred during
shipping. Make certain all system components (reservoir,
hoses, valves, fittings, heat exchanger, etc.) are clean prior to
filling with fluid.

1.

Fill reservoir with recommended hydraulic fluid. Always
filter fluid through a 10 micron filter when pouring into
the reservoir. Never reuse hydraulic fluid.

2.

Fill inlet line leading from pump to the reservoir. Check
inlet line for properly tightened fittings and be certain it
is free of restrictions and air leaks.

3.

Fill pump and motor housing with clean hydraulic fluid.
Pour filtered oil directly in upper most case drain port.

4.

To ensure pump and motor stay filled with oil, install
case drain lines in upper most case drain ports.

5.

Install a 0 to 500 psi (0 to 35 bar) gauge in charge pres-
sure gauge port of pump to monitor system pressure
during start up.

6.

While watching pressure gauge, run engine at lowest
possible speed until system pressure builds to normal
levels (minimum 160 psi [11 bar]). Once system pressure
is established, increase to full operating speed. If system
pressure is not maintained, shut down the prime mover,
determine cause, and take corrective action.

7.

Operate hydraulic system for at least fifteen minutes
under light load conditions.

8.

Check and adjust control settings as necessary after
installation.

9.

Shut down prime mover and remove pressure gauge.
Replace plug at charge pressure gauge port.

10.

Check fluid level in reservoir; add clean filtered fluid if
necessary. The motor is now ready for operation.
